Analysis

Finland recorded 15.2% for domestic general government health expenditure (gghe-d) as percentage in 2023. That is the highest value across all 24 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.5% on the previous year and up 10.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, domestic general government health expenditure (gghe-d) as percentage in Finland peaked at 15.2% in 2023 and was at its lowest, 11.2%, in 2000.

That places Finland 44th out of 194 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.

Domestic general government health expenditure (GGHE-D) as percentage in Finland, year by year

Annual values for Domestic general government health expenditure (GGHE-D) as percentage of general government expenditure (GGE) (%) in Finland, 2000 to 2023.
Year Value Change
2000 11.2%
2001 11.7% +4.3%
2002 12.1% +3.5%
2003 12.4% +2.9%
2004 12.8% +2.6%
2005 13.2% +3.0%
2006 13.6% +3.2%
2007 13.6% +0.5%
2008 13.7% +0.7%
2009 13.4% -2.6%
2010 13.3% -0.7%
2011 13.6% +2.2%
2012 13.8% +1.4%
2013 13.7% -0.6%
2014 13.6% -0.9%
2015 13.7% +0.7%
2016 13.4% -2.3%
2017 13.6% +1.6%
2018 13.6% +0.1%
2019 14.1% +3.5%
2020 14.0% -0.6%
2021 14.6% +4.7%
2022 15.1% +3.4%
2023 15.2% +0.5%

Finland compared with similar countries

  • Finland's 15.2% is above the median for high income countries, which is 14.1%, 1.1× the median. (64 countries reporting)
  • Finland's 15.2% is above the median for Europe & Central Asia, which is 12.8%, 1.2× the median. (52 countries reporting)
